JanTheDiver Posted September 19, 2011 Share Posted September 19, 2011 I live near Marriages so I actually collect it from there. When I collected my first 10kg bag the dispenser said that the bag lasts three months before the Flubenvet wears off. She said to give the girls a dose when I picked it up then in two months give them another dose then once the three months was up just use what was left as normal feed as the Flubenvet would not be effective after that time.
